Troops Into Transportation (T2T) at Fort Drum, located at T-129 Oswego Ave, Fort Drum, NY 13602, is a well-structured program aimed at aiding U.S. military veterans, active-duty members, and their families in transitioning to highly rewarding careers in the trucking sector. T2T operates as part of the national SkillBridge initiative across more than ten military bases, having a dedicated presence at Fort Drum for over a decade. The program offers comprehensive CDL Class A and Class B training, combining rigorous theoretical coursework with practical, behind-the-wheel instruction on both controlled ranges and public roads. This extensive curriculum not only includes standard training but also offers hazardous materials (Hazmat) endorsement.

A standout feature of the program is its partnership with the Department of Labor Apprenticeship Program, providing veterans an opportunity to earn up to $14,000 in tax-free stipends during their training. Moreover, several carrier partners contribute tuition reimbursement offers for veterans utilizing VA benefits for their CDL education. With a commendable job placement track record, T2T graduates frequently find roles as owner-operators, logistics associates, or as continued professional drivers. The CDL School, managing this Fort Drum branch, has a broad roster of carrier partners nationwide, making it a reputable option for those looking to embark on a career in transportation. The facilities maintain a state-of-the-art standard, emphasizing advanced material maintenance and a professional atmosphere conducive to learning, further supporting personnel by ensuring a seamless transition from military to civilian careers.
